Transaction 3bafcbb6971d58d89800e613789b626113755fe9f5e03d954dc3e387486a1a1b
1 Input
1 Output
-
3bafcbb6971d58d89800e613789b626113755fe9f5e03d954dc3e387486a1a1b:0
- value
- 152452
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e1e5c699ba4847dc3c6bbcb84f42931f034c532
- address
- bc1qrc09c6vm5jz8ms7xh09cfapfx8crf3fjjvhd49